While spyshots of this car have already been available for quite some time, here are official images of the Suzuki SX4 Sedan, to be unveiled at the 2007 Geneva International Motor Show early March. Other than the sedan, Suzuki also has a SX4 Sport Concept, though it is not really clear whether the sport concept version will be based on the sedan, hatch, or the crossroader body – but it will most likely be the sedan version. Suzuki plans to enter a SX4-based car into the 2008 World Rally Championship (WRC).
